'Hannah Montana' & 'Wall-E' Triumph At Children's BAFTAS
The winner was decided by a poll of children aged from seven to 14 and attracted a record number of votes - with over 200,000 fans registering their opinion.
Hit sci-fi move "Wall-E" saw off still competition from Ratatouille, Horton Hears a Who and Stardust to be named Best Feature Film.
